Site Feedback

Resolved questions
Is this sentence"He has been dead" correct? if not, why?

Additional Details:

So, if I say "I have been young”,is it correct?

For learning: English
Base language: English
Category: Language



    Please enter between 2 and 2000 characters.



    Sort by:


    Best Answer - Chosen by Voting
    It would be correct to say 'He has been dead for X years".
    If you're not talking about the period of time, you should say "He is dead".
    Unless you're talking about someone who has come back from the dead, i.e. "He has been dead, but now he's alive again."

    Submit your answer

    Please enter between 2 and 2000 characters.

    If you copy this answer from another italki answer page, please state the URL of where you got your answer from.